WebFor normal drives, adequate slack should be adjusted to 4% of the chain span. [Example, if the chain span is 46.5", slack should be 46.5" x 0.04 = 1.86"] (C). WebCalculation of Sag and Tension at an unequal level supports. In hilly areas or sloping grounds, the supports are not usual at the same level. For the calculation of sag and tension at unequal supports level consider a conductor AOB. The portion of OA and OB may be treated as catenaries of half span x and l-x respectively shown in the figure below.
